Distance from Tavaux to Xinyuan County
There are several ways to calculate the distance from Tavaux to Xinyuan County. Here are two standard methods:
Vincenty's formula (applied above)- 3648.737 miles
- 5872.074 kilometers
- 3170.666 nautical miles
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.
Haversine formula- 3638.609 miles
- 5855.774 kilometers
- 3161.865 nautical miles
The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
